    Job Description

    Essential duties and responsibilities include the following. Other duties and tasks may be assigned.

    • Demonstrate effective use of supplies and staff labor hours.
    • May assist with billing log preparation and updates.
    • Perform duties as assigned to meet the patient care or operational needs of the clinic.
    • Obtain blood samples for laboratory analysis as required to complete physician orders.
    • Complete and document monthly review of patient medication profiles.
    • Knowledge of and comply with applicable health care professionals practice act requirements.
    • Perform duties at all times under the supervision of a Charge Nurse and within limitations established by and in accordance with company policy and procedures, applicable state and federal laws and regulations.
    • Maintain thorough, accurate, and appropriate documentation in the patient record of all treatments, activities, and communication with the patient, physician, and other healthcare professionals to include progress reports.
    • Report any significant information or change in patient condition to the Charge Nurse.
    • Report machine problems to Biomedical Technician and Administrator.
    • Participate in staff meetings as required. Attend in-service and continuing education offerings in compliance with company policy and procedure.
    • Assist with staff training as requested.

    Requirements

    • Current LVN/LPN license in applicable state. License must be maintained as current and in good standing.
    • CPR certification required within 90 days of hire.
    • Confirmation of ability to distinguish all primary colors.
    • Previous dialysis experience preferred.
    • Successful completion of USRC training program approved by the Medical Director, including demonstrated competency, within 8 weeks of hire.
    • Demonstrated working knowledge of the English language and ability to communicate verbally and in writing.
    • Must be able to organize time and tasks well.
    • Must have basic computer skills; proficiency in all USRC clinical applications required within 90 days of hire.
    • Must meet any practice requirement(s) for the applicable state.
